BAKERSFIELD, Calif. - Wells Fargo contributed $52,000 to non-profit organizations in Kern and Tulare Counties on Thursday.
Wells Fargo hosted a special grant giving presentation on Thursday at the Four Points Sheraton on California Ave.
Every Wells Fargo bank in Bakersfield, Delano, Hanford, Porterville, Lake Isabella, Lemoore and Visalia selected one nonprofit to receive $1,000 each.
Bank employees chose the recipients based on the non-profits work in their local communities and then hosted the recipient during the ceremony.
The 52 non-profits included those dealing with education, health, the arts and community services.
